Consider outdoor lighting, such as garden or patio lighting, that is solar-powered. They are inexpensive and don’t require electricity. This saves a lot of energy! It also means that you avoid having to go outside and wire up outdoor lights.

Use natural fabrics in the summer instead of turning up the AC. Fabrics, such as cotton, draw the moisture further from your skin and let it stay cooler. Also, choose lighter color clothing, which reflects the sun rather than absorbs its heat.

The government has set up several incentive programs to help consumers switch to renewable energy sources. Contact your local government in order to see the different programs available in your area. You may qualify for free wind or solar installation, or you may find that you can deduct some of your expenses on your taxes.

You can save electricity by unplugging chargers when they are not in use. Chargers for laptops, mp3 players, cell phones and other devices use power when they’re plugged in. This happens regardless of whether you’re using the device or not.

Do you have a farm? If you do, or if you are aware of someone that does, you may be able to rent some of the property to a local energy company that will install a type of wind turbine. You will benefit from the wind turbine’s free energy and it will take up minimal space.

If you currently use fuel oil for home heating, ask your local technician how you can switch over to biodiesel fuel. A lot of times this can be done with minimal modifications to your existing system. The bonus of doing this is a cleaner burning fuel that is generally also more efficient, and you’ll lessen your impact on the environment also.

When not at home, use window coverings. Heavy drapes help keep you home cool, resulting in energy savings. Generally, the south-facing windows get the most sun because of their position. Thermally insulated black-out curtains are the best option, but blinds and shades can also work.

Dry clothes on a clothelines during the summer. You’ll love how your clothes smell after being sun-dried. They will smell a lot fresher than if you were to use a dryer. In addition, you’ll save money on your utility bills.

When planning out your solar PV system, try to locate the battery storage system as close to the cells as possible. This procedure guards against power loss as energy travels through the cable. It will also minimize the possibility of a cable shading out the cells and lowering their generation capability.
